For my card, I used the Stampin' Up! colors of Taken With Teal, Tempting Turquoise, Garden Green, and Whisper White. The flower was created using a narrow piece of designer series paper from the Flock Together pack. Beate Johns at Fresh & Fun has a fantastic video tutorial that explains and demonstrates how to create the flower.





Stamps: None (a sentiment is placed on the inside, but could be any occasion)
Paper: Tempting Turquoise, Taken With Teal CS, Flock Together DSP
Ink: None
Other: 5/8" Neutrals Jumbo Brads, Jumbo Grommets, Bone Folder, Scallop Edge, Corner Rounder, 1 1/4" & 1/2" Circle Punches, Pop-Up Glue Dots, Whisper White Satin Ribbon, Mat Pack & Paper Piercing Tool, Scor-Pal (non-SU)

For the final design from the Stamp-a-Stack last week, I used the ever-so versatile stamp set called Thoughts and Prayers. It is is such a peaceful set with beautiful detail. I inked up the tree using my Stampin' Write Markers...Chocolate Chip for the trunk and branches, and then Always Artichoke and Sage Shadow for the leaves. The coordinating designer series specialty paper is called To the Nines can be ultra-masculine if you need it to be.





Stamps: Thoughts & Prayers
Paper: Sage Shadow, Always Artichoke, Very Vanilla CS, To the Nines Specialty DSP
Ink: Chocolate Chip, Always Artichoke, Sage Shadow Stampin' Write Markers
Other: Vintage Brads, Mat Pack & Paper Piercing Tool, Stampin' Dimensionals

Sending You Worm Wishes



Here is the second design from the Stamp-a-stack last week. This stamp set, Bugs & Kisses, is so stinkin' cute! Aren't those bugs darling stacked together...got that idea from my upline Julie. I thought I may need to use my stamp-a-majig to line up the bugs, but this set is so easy to center and line up...love that! The scallop edge peeking out is a Scallop Square punch of Rose Red. I used the Tall Tales DSP to bring some more life to the card and wrapped the So Saffron cardfront with Old Olive 5/8" grosgrain ribbon.





Stamps: Bugs & Kisses
Paper: So Saffron, Old Olive, Whisper White CS, Tall Tales DSP
Ink: Rose Red, So Saffron, Old Olive
Other: Scallop Square Punch, Old Olive 5/8" Grosgrain, Stampin' Dimensionals

Thanks So Much



This card was one of the designs that we made at my Stamp-a-Stack last week. The monochromatic colors are Perfect Plum and Pale Plum accompanied by Vanilla Naturals cardstock. I used the Pocket Silhouettes stamp set with both plum inks to create a landscape effect. The Very Vanilla grosgrain ribbon was tied in a knot and wrapped around the torn edge of Perfect Plum cardstock. I love the organic feel of this one and the layout is great to use again with other stamp sets.





Stamps: Pocket Silhouettes
Paper: Pale Plum, Perfect Plum, Vanilla Naturals CS
Ink: Pale Plum, Perfect Plum
Other: Very Vanilla 5/8" Grosgrain Ribbon, Stampin' Dimensionals
